This evening you will be transferred by watertaxi to the Palazzo Pisani Moretta, which houses the Mascheranda Ball. From all the masked balls on offer, this is the ball most resembling an 18th century Baroque celebration.
A welcome aperitif will meet you as you enter the Main Saloon, before you enter the Noble Floor, where the frescoes are awe inspiring.
Enjoy your Side Room dining in the smaller rooms, before entering the main hall for the entertainment. The entertainment includes live classical music by the Baroque Quartet, palmists, belly dancers, fortune tellers and magicians to entertain you.
Then, you have the option of joining the Master of Dance for a lesson on popular period dances which may include the Cotillon and Minuetto.
Please click on the video link on photo opposite for a flavour of this ball.
After dinner there is a open bar, and you can choose between traditional dancing or the disco and DJ downstairs, with further live performances to entertain you. The ball closes at around 2.30am.
